Built In Cabinetry Staining in Terre Haute, IN
Built-in cabinetry staining services involve applying a durable stain to existing custom cabinets to enhance their appearance and bring out the natural wood grain. This process is often used for kitchen and bathroom cabinets, built-in bookshelves, or entertainment centers, providing a refreshed and polished look without the need for complete replacement. Homeowners typically request this service to update outdated finishes, match new decor, or restore the beauty of wood surfaces that have become dull or worn over time.
Before requesting built-in cabinetry staining, property owners usually want to understand the types of wood and finishes that are suitable for staining, as well as the expected results and maintenance requirements. It’s also helpful to consider the current condition of the cabinetry, including any existing paint, varnish, or damage that may affect the staining process. Proper preparation and color selection are key to achieving a uniform, long-lasting finish that complements the overall style of the space.

Built In Cabinetry Staining Questions
What types of cabinets can be stained? Built-in cabinetry in kitchens, bathrooms, and living spaces can be stained to enhance their appearance and match existing decor.
Is staining suitable for all wood types? Most common wood types used in built-in cabinetry respond well to staining, providing a rich and uniform finish.
How does staining improve cabinet durability? Staining can help protect wood surfaces from moisture and wear, extending the life of built-in cabinets.
What colors are available for cabinet staining? A variety of stain colors are available, from natural wood tones to darker shades, to complement different interior styles.
